Hamburger Hash is an old-fashioned, easy, and quick breakfast dish. Potatoes with ground beef seasoned to perfection and cooked until just crispy.
Details
- Yield: 8 Servings
- Prep Time: 2 minutes
- Cook Time: 18 minutes
- Total Time: 20 minutes
- Course: Breakfast
- Cuisine: American
- Author: FlashRecipe.com
Ingredients
- 2 tablespoons vegetable oil
- 2 russet potatoes , peeled and cut into 1″ chunks (about 2 cups)
- 1 pound ground beef , (85/15)
- 1 yellow onion , diced
- 2 cloves garlic , minced
- 1 teaspoon kosher salt
- 1/2 teaspoon coarse ground black pepper
Instructions
- Add oil to a large skillet on medium-high heat.
-
Cook the potatoes for 8-10 minutes, stirring occasionally until lightly browned on all sides.
- Add beef, onions, and garlic to the skillet, cooking and breaking the beef apart as it cooks.
- Season with salt and pepper.
-
Cook well until beef is browned, onions are translucent and potatoes are tender about 10 minutes.
